Salary guide
Geotechnical Technician
- Average salary
- £22,000 – £38,000
- Working hours
- 37.5 hours/week
EngineeringConstruction
- Technicians support major UK infrastructure projects
Other names this job is known by
- Ground Technician
- Soil Testing Technician
Key responsibilities
- Assist engineers with site investigations
- Collect and test soil and rock samples
- Operate field and lab equipment
- Record and analyse data
Skills and qualifications required
- Diploma or apprenticeship in science, engineering, or construction
- Fieldwork and lab skills
- Physical fitness
- IT and communication skills
Promotional job opportunities from this role
- Senior Technician
- Geotechnical Engineer
- Lab Manager
- Project Coordinator
How to get the job
- Study science, engineering, or construction
- Complete a diploma or apprenticeship
- Gain experience in field or lab roles
- Progress to senior or specialist positions
